4. How can subsidence lead to the formation of sedimentary rock?
S_A_V [24]
When the ground subsides it can become lower than the surrounding terrain, forming a basin.

Since water, which carries sediment, flows downhill, sediment will collects in these basins.

If enough sediment collects, compaction and cementation will turn it into sedimentary rock.
